Kit Connor and Joe Locke may be the faces behind one of Netflix’s most beloved queer romances, but even they have not yet joined the millions of viewers caught up in the Heated Rivalry phenomenon.

As Heartstopper prepares to close its emotional journey with the finale movie Heartstopper Forever, fans have naturally drawn comparisons between the Netflix coming-of-age hit and the explosive success of the Canadian hockey romance drama. While the two series are very different in tone, both have become major moments for LGBTQ+ representation and have built passionate global audiences.

However, despite the similarities, Connor and Locke revealed that they have not watched Heated Rivalry yet.

Kit Connor and Joe Locke smile at each other in ‘Heartstopper Forever’; Hudson Williams and Connor Storrie on ‘Heated Rivalry’

“I actually haven’t seen Heated Rivalry,” Connor told Entertainment Weekly during an interview alongside Locke.

Locke admitted that he also had not watched the series, explaining that their busy schedules had kept them away from the latest queer television sensation.

“I’ve been working and living like a bit of a monk for the last while,” Connor said.

The actor has been occupied with several upcoming projects, including Elden Ring, a fantasy epic inspired by the popular video game franchise, which has been filming in the United Kingdom.

Although they have not seen the show themselves, both actors expressed excitement about seeing another queer story achieve mainstream popularity.

Locke specifically praised the success of Heated Rivalry and said he would like to meet the show’s stars, Connor Storrie and Hudson Williams.

“I’d love to meet them both,” Locke said.

“It feels very like we probably have very similar experiences of that instantaneous craze. And it’s great to see another queer show explode.”

The comments come at a significant moment for Heartstopper, which has spent the last several years becoming one of the most influential LGBTQ+ shows of its generation.

Nick (Kit Connor) and Charlie (Joe Locke) take a selfie in ‘Heartstopper Forever’

When the series premiered on Netflix in 2022, it quickly became a global phenomenon thanks to its heartfelt portrayal of young love, identity and friendship.

Based on Alice Oseman’s graphic novels, Heartstopper follows Charlie Spring, played by Locke, a shy student dealing with bullying, anxiety and emotional struggles, and Nick Nelson, played by Connor, a popular rugby player discovering his bisexuality.

Their relationship begins as an unexpected friendship before slowly developing into a romance that has resonated with audiences worldwide.

Unlike many teen dramas that focus on conflict and heartbreak, Heartstopper became known for its warmth, optimism and emotional honesty. The series offered viewers a hopeful portrayal of queer love while still addressing serious issues such as mental health, coming out and self-acceptance.

After several seasons following Nick and Charlie’s relationship, the story now reaches its conclusion with Heartstopper Forever, which serves as the final chapter of the Netflix adaptation.

Meanwhile, Heated Rivalry has created its own cultural moment with a completely different approach.

The Canadian drama, based on Rachel Reid’s bestselling novel, centers on professional hockey players Shane Hollander and Ilya Rozanov, whose intense rivalry eventually develops into a secret romance.

While Heartstopper focuses on teenage discovery, first love and emotional growth, Heated Rivalry explores a more adult relationship filled with secrecy, ambition and complicated personal choices.

The series became one of the biggest television surprises of its release period, attracting a passionate fanbase and generating widespread online discussion.

The contrast between the two shows has made them unlikely companions in the conversation around modern queer romance.

Heartstopper represents a softer, more innocent vision of LGBTQ+ love, while Heated Rivalry presents a more mature story about identity, desire and relationships in adulthood.

Despite their differences, both series have achieved something important: they have placed queer romances at the center of mainstream entertainment.
